Special Valentine's Day Event at Starbucks Reserve Roastery Tokyo



On February 14, 2026, Starbucks Coffee Japan will host a unique event titled "FIVE STORIES×ONE SOUND-Brewed in Coffee Moments-" at the Starbucks Reserve Roastery Tokyo. This special program features a collaboration with Hiroba, led by renowned musician Yoshiki Mizuno of Ikimonogakari, and promises an enchanting experience where stories and music intertwine.

This event will showcase real-life stories from partners working at the Reserve Roastery Tokyo, reimagined through the lens of music and narrative by Mizuno, who will serve as the event's creative director. Attendees will have the pleasure of enjoying a non-stop musical reading show, where not only narratives but also sounds of brewing coffee will create an immersive atmosphere. As a special guest, singer-songwriter Hana Sekitori will also perform, adding to the magical evening.

Mizuno's Vision for the Event


Mizuno shares his inspiration behind the collaboration:
"The starting point for this project was very simple. I have always loved coffee and have been a frequent Starbucks customer. Through a connection with the staff, the conversation began to bloom on whether we could create something together that embodies the stories inherent to this place. During our initial meeting, I learned that the coffee story, from roasting to serving, completes a cycle here, and that led to a narrative with our customers. The bright smiles of the partners left a lasting impression on me.

> "Rather than doing something just for the sake of it, I thought about how we could create an experience that incorporates the stories of this space. Based on partners' real-life experiences, we built the event around a cohesive narrative.


As partners shared their stories, Mizuno had to narrow down the selection to five, considering what would be engaging for attendees during the performance. The resulting production is not solely focused on music but aims to delicately accompany and enhance the storytelling experience.

Refining the Five Stories


The program consists of five special narratives, each one steeped in the everyday experiences of the Reserve Roastery Tokyo's partners. These stories capture fleeting moments—short dialogues, glances, and silences—that resonate quietly yet profoundly in the heart. Each story highlights ordinary emotions that illuminate the sweetness of life.

The five stories are:
1. "Ah, a Rainbow"
2. "Back to the Place of Beginnings"
3. "Across the Morning Commute Path"
4. "The Shape of Thank You"
5. "I've Come Again"

During the readings, music will weave continuously through the performance, echoing the sounds of coffee being brewed and the ambient atmosphere, creating a shared time across the audience. This event isn't just about grand expressions of love but recognizes everyday connections, allowing for quiet moments of sharing and reflection.

Special Dialogue on Coffee


Mizuno will engage in a special conversation featuring our 19th coffee ambassador, Asumi Yamaguchi, and master roaster Naoko Kidota. They will discuss their journeys into the coffee world, the essence of flavor, and what it means to work in this environment. Yamaguchi, who once couldn't enjoy coffee as a high school student, now conveys its beauty, while Kidota expresses her dedication to the quality of roasting. The Starbucks culture fosters a sense of support among partners that builds a wonderful experience for customers.

Event Details


  • - Event Title: FIVE STORIES×ONE SOUND
  • - Location: 4th Floor AMU Inspiration Lounge, Starbucks Reserve Roastery Tokyo
  • - Date: February 14, 2026
- First Performance: 18:30
- Second Performance: 20:30
  • - Audience: Limited to 30 participants per round with a reservation requirement for the public starting February 6, 2026. Special invitations will be sent to Gold Starbucks Rewards members.
  • - Fee: 3,000 JPY (tax included) plus one drink or food item.
  • - Performers:
- Yoshiki Mizuno (Ikimonogakari, HIROBA)
- Hana Sekitori (Singer-Songwriter)

Hiroba Project Background


Founded by Mizuno in 2019, Hiroba aims to enrich and enjoy connections, creation, and contemplation creatively across genres. The project brings together various artists, offering a stimulating atmosphere for interdisciplinary collaboration.

Through unique artistic endeavors, Hiroba continues to engage and captivate audiences, ultimately celebrating the beauty of storytelling intertwined with coffee culture.
